If you do remove the Chip yourself get a soldering iron with the lowest wattage you can find so you dont lift the pads on the board. I have a Goot 13 Watt Soldering Pencil, best soldering iron I ever bought but they are not cheap(I got mine through work for 25AUD so I got it pretty cheap). They are normally 40AUD at my work.

If the chips soldered using the quick solder method. Don't try and remove it. All you will do is take the solder points with the chip. Why do you want a change from the wiikey? It plays all the Wii games which I see as the main thing.

I removed my wiikey yesterday and yes it was connected using the quicksolder pads.
It was very easy with some solder wick, and now i have my wiinja deluxe in place.

Finally i can play all the gamecube games without music problems
